UAE, Ukraine Hold Talks on Security and Cooperation

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an, President of the UAE, held high-level talks with Volodymyr Zelenskyy in Abu Dhabi during the Ukrainian leader’s working visit to the country.

The meeting focused on escalating regional security developments and their wider impact on global peace, international navigation, and the world economy. Both leaders reviewed the evolving situation and stressed the importance of maintaining stability.

Strong UAE–Ukraine Relations Highlighted

Sheikh Mohamed welcomed President Zelenskyy, noting that the visit reflects the growing strength of bilateral relations between the UAE and Ukraine. Both sides reaffirmed their commitment to enhancing cooperation, particularly under the Comprehensive Economic Partnership Agreement.

Condemnation of Regional Aggression

During the talks, the leaders discussed ongoing attacks targeting the UAE and other countries in the region. President Zelenskyy strongly condemned what he described as Iranian-backed aggression, calling it a violation of sovereignty, international law, and the UN Charter.

UAE Stresses Restraint and Right to Self-Defence

Sheikh Mohamed emphasized that the UAE is handling the situation with restraint and responsibility, aiming to prevent further escalation. At the same time, he reaffirmed the country’s right to defend its sovereignty against threats targeting civilians and infrastructure.

Support for Peace in Ukraine

The UAE President reiterated his country’s continued support for all international efforts aimed at achieving lasting peace in Ukraine, highlighting the importance of diplomatic solutions.

Senior Officials in Attendance

The meeting was attended by several senior UAE officials, including Sheikh Mansour bin Zayed Al Nahyan and other key ministers. President Zelenskyy was earlier received at the airport by Suhail bin Mohamed Al Mazrouei.
